Camino Advisors Salary

As of August 2026, the average annual salary for employees at Camino Advisors in the United States is $110,437. This translates to an approximate hourly wage of $53. Salaries at Camino Advisors typically range from $96,877 to $125,146 annually, reflecting the diverse roles and experience levels within the company.

What Is the Cost of Living Near San Jose?

Understanding the cost of living near San Jose is key to truly evaluating a salary offer or your current compensation at Camino Advisors.
San Jose's Cost of Living Index is approximately 214.5 (114.5% more expensive than US average; 53.4% more than CA average). Heart of Silicon Valley, astronomical housing costs, high transportation, and high prices for almost everything. When planning your budget based on a salary from Camino Advisors, consider these typical monthly expenses:
Expense Category Estimated Monthly Cost Key Considerations / Notes
Housing (1-BR Apt Rent) $2,800 - $4,500+ A significant portion of Camino Advisors salary. Location choices impact this heavily.
Utilities (Basic) $180 - $300 Electricity, Heating, Cooling, Water etc.
Public Transportation $80 (VTA monthly pass) Essential for most commuters; car ownership is costly.
Groceries (Single Person) $500 - $800 Can be higher with more dining out or specialty stores.
Personal & Leisure $550 - $1,100+ Dining out, entertainment, shopping. Highly variable.
Healthcare (Individual) $400 - $780+ Varies significantly by plan & employer contribution.
Subtotal (Excluding Taxes) $4,510 - $7,480+ This subtotal does not include income taxes (federal, state, local), which can significantly impact your take-home pay.
